Throughout the last few years of boat ownership. I have been taking a number of photographs around the canals and rivers system. Obviously the subject would vary depending on where we were and what we were doing.
 
The photographic image was taken using a Canon 550d DSLR (Digital Single Lens Reflex) which is my camera of choice. I use Coral Paintshop Pro X6 photo editing software for adding the logo and creating a smaller thumbnail image.

There is no particular theme, other than most of my photography is waterways inspired. It's whatever that caught my attention at the time. So I thought I might include a few of my photographs into the blog. I am looking for titles to give to the images, you might like to suggest one of your own.



This late autumn, early winter image was taken just after dawn at Mercia Marina on the Trent and Mersey canal. With only the faintest of ripples the water provides an almost perfect mirror image of the landscape. I rather like the lowering sky and the threatening cloud reflection in the water. The semi silhouette outline of the boats on their moorings adds an extra dimension to the scene.
